什么是printf?它那么重要_日期_为什么在编程中如此重要

什么是printf?为什么它那么重要?

printf是一种编程语言中的函数,主要用于向屏幕输出信息。它可以像打印机一样打印文字,但它更强大,因为它可以打印变量、日期、时间等。在编程中,printf非常关键,因为它让我们能夠以清晰的方式展示程序运行的结果或者调试信息。

printf的基本用法

printf的工作方式是,你给它一个格式化的字符串,这个字符串里面可以包含一些占位符(也叫做格式说明符),然后printf会用实际的值替换这些占位符。

格式说明符 用途
%s 字符串
%d 整数
%.2f 浮点数,保留两位小数

控制输出格式

printf允许你非常精确地控制输出的格式。你可以指定数字的小数点位数,调整字符串的显示宽度,甚至可以在输出中添加常量文本和特殊字符。

结合变量和常量

在printf函数中,你可以使用变量和常量来创建动态的输出。这意味着你的程序可以在运行时根据不同的数据和用户输入来改变它的输出。

特殊字符和转义序列

特殊字符和转义序列,比如换行符(\n)和制表符(\t),可以在格式字符串中使用,用来控制输出的格式和结构。

printf的跨语言应用

尽管printf起源于C语言,但它的概念和用法已经在许多其他编程语言中得到了采纳和应用。这意味着学习printf可以让你在多种语言中更高效地处理输出。

printf是编程中的基础工具之一,它提供了强大的格式化输出能力。掌握printf的使用对于任何程序员来说都是非常重要的,无论是在学习阶段还是在开发复杂的软件时。

常见问题解答(FAQs)

  1. printf是什么?为什么在编程中如此重要?

    printf是C语言中的一个函数,用于输出信息到屏幕。它在编程中非常重要,因为它允许开发者以可读和格式化的方式展示程序的结果。

  2. 如何使用printf函数进行格式化输出?

    使用printf时,你需要提供一个格式字符串和一个或多个参数。格式字符串包含占位符,比如%s或%d,这些占位符将被参数中的值替换。

  3. printf函数还有哪些常用的格式化标记?能否自定义格式化输出方式?

    printf有许多格式化标记,如%c(字符)、%e(科学计数法浮点数)、%o(八进制整数)等。你可以自定义格式化输出方式,例如使用%c来输出ASCII码对应的字符。